## Config Hot-Reload (Brightmast Deploys)

Brightmast's gateway watches its env file and applies changes without a restart, so release managers can rotate settings mid-cycle. Reloads trigger within ten seconds of a file write. Feature flags and timeouts reload cleanly; credentials do too, but log a rotation event. To enable reload of the upstream auth credential, append this line to gateway.env:

secret setting of tajof-bahif: COURIER_KEY3=65d

## Further reading

Offline mode in Trailnote queues survey submissions in a local journal and replays them when connectivity returns. Conflicts are resolved last-write-wins per field, not per record, which surprises most on-call responders at least once. Before paging the storage team, check the replay lag metric and the journal depth. The full offline architecture notes, including the conflict matrix, are maintained on the internal page below.

wiki page, kahog-hahig: https://vault.zemvargrid.internal/display/deploy/repo/settings/merge_requests/job/settings/6f3b933774dbc5320a4daa18

## Changelog — Wavelet Preview Defaults

Heads up if you're new: we changed the default rendering settings for the audio waveform preview in Tonecrest. Previews used to render at full resolution, which hammered the Quillbox workers whenever someone uploaded a long episode. Now we downsample by default and cap peak extraction at two passes. If your local builds look chunkier, that's why — it's intentional. The new default configuration values are listed below.

config for hawip-bahop:
[fendor]
host = fendor.paliqworks.corp
user = fendor_svc
database = fendor_prod

# Fuel-usage rollup for the Cartwheel fleet dashboard — handle with care!
# This env drives the nightly report that ops actually reads, so don't ship
# a release without sanity-checking it. Depot codes and the rollup window
# live in settings.toml; only runtime bits go here. The report pulls raw
# telemetry from the Pumphouse metering API, which needs its access key
# present at boot. Pop that key onto the next line.

sealed setting: LEDGER_TOKEN3=c40